You hit it, Tom. The MSDE install is a DOS command line install. The readme with instructions can be found on the Visual Studio disk, though, no DL required (as far as I remember). If Ken can get a hold of Office Developer, the install is slightly friendlier there and it's through the normal setup.

>......I try to run that exe, all I get is a " ... is not a valid win32 application" error. Win 98 machine.
>
>I had the same problem with the disc from Visual Stuido 6.0 AND I AM RUNNING WIN98!
>
>It ended up that I had to download MSDE from the Microsoft site and then use a dos command line (explained in a read.me file that came with the download) to get it to install. Hope this is not the road you have to take!
